Re: Why asymetric steering bellcranks?

From the man himself. "The JRX2 originally only had a flexible steering arm as a servo saver (not such a great idea). I wanted it to be as long as possible to reduce the strain (more travel) when hit. Since the arms were offset only one could be that long. I would do many things differently in ...

Re: LXT Front Shock Towers A-1015 variation

Found this out while tearing down a parts truck. It appears later on in the production cycle Losi modified the LXT camber link locations on the front shock tower. A1014 for the Pro SE had running changes as well. Here are the three camber link versions that I know of. I have compared it to the Jamm...

Re: The Original 1987 winning Kyosho Ultima up close

Original body pictures. According to Akira, Kent Claussen (12th scale racing legend) was the TRINITY logo design creator. Claussen was also the owner of the LAVco company. Akira's friendship with Kent led to the use of the classic vintage stickers enjoyed on the reissue model today.
